Hello. I would agree with previous posters that perhaps the issue isn't so much about the number of ads, but the layout. For example, notice how "compact" the content is in the center of the page, which constitutes the majority of the content you're using to attract users. Whereas the ad boxes and units are much more spread out and have better use of whitespace. To be honest this site would make me nervous to click on anything because I can't tell very easily what is real content.
